posits
noun
Meaning
- Something that is posited; a postulate.
- Assume the existence of; to postulate.
- Propose for consideration or study; to suggest.
- Put (something somewhere) firmly; to place or position.
- A place or location.
- A post of employment; a job.
- A status or rank.
- An opinion, stand or stance.
- A posture.
- (team sports) A place on the playing field, together with a set of duties, assigned to a player.
